CT · SB00410INTRO · 18 COSPONSORS

An Act Concerning Firefighter Cancer.

Where it is in the process
Plain-English Summary

To (1) make various revisions relating to the Fallen Hero Fund, firefighter cancer death benefits, survivor health insurance coverage and associated payments and reimbursements, and (2) establish a pilot program to reimburse firefighters who receive screening for cancers common to firefighters.
